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 18 years and older, spontaneous pneumothorax in medical history

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: younger than 18 years old, traumatic / iatrogenic pneumothorax.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
- Yield of FLCN mutation analysis (in DNA) -Prevalence of fibrofolliculomas - Prevalence of lung cysts (on the CT-Thorax) - Prevalence of renal tumoutrs (on ultrasound & MRI) Prevalence of familial cases
